There are two ways to unlock the Crossbow Weapon in Modern Warfare 2 and Warzone 2:
- Complete all seven Path of the Ronin Event challenges
- Purchase the Ballistic Love bundle from the in-game store
Completing either one of these methods will allow players to add the Crossbow to their arsenal.
The Crossbow is a silent and agile Marksman Rifle, that fires 20 inch bolts capable of being recovered after each shot. Not even a Trophy System can stop these projectiles, which are as lethal as they are stealthy.

Complete All Seven Path of the Ronin Challenges
- Integrity (GI):
- Warzone 2: Finish in the top 10 5 times in any mode.
- MW2: Win 15 matches in any Multiplayer Game Mode.
- Honor (Meiyo):
- Warzone 2: Restore Honor 5 times in Resurgence matches
- MW2: Get 100 Objective Defense Kills
- Sincerity (Makoto):
- Warzone 2: Complete 5 Bounty Contracts
- MW2: Get 50 Operator Kills using Battle Rage
- Compassion (Jin) – Unavailable (starts February 20)
- Courage (Yu) – Unavailable (starts February 20)
- Loyalty (Chu Gi) – Unavailable (starts February 27)
- Respect (Rei) – Unavailable (starts February 27)

The Crossbow should become available to unlock via a regular in-game challenge after the Path of the Ronin event comes to an end in March.

Tracer Pack: Ballistic Love Bundle
- “Snack” Operator Skin for Reyes
- Two Weapon Blueprints
- “Heartbreaker” SMG
- “Lovemaker” Marksman Rifle (a five-attachment Blueprint for the new Crossbow).
- “Roses and Riptides” Personal Watercraft Vehicle Skin
- “Crush” Weapon Charm
- “Cupid” Weapon Charm
- “Lovers and Fighters” Loading Screen
- “Cupid’s Upgrade” Sticker
- “Beating Hearts” Gun Screen
- “B Mine” Animated Emblem

The Ballistic Love Bundle not only comes with a selection of unique cosmetics, but it’s also a way of getting the Crossbow without spending time unlocking it.
What’s more, the Lovemaker Blueprint for the Crossbow means you won’t need to spend time leveling up the weapon before hopping into your next game with it fully kitted out.
No price has been revealed for the bundle just yet, but we expect it to retail for 2400 COD Points (~$20 / £16.79).
